	/**
	 * Recursively check a condition.  Conditions are in the form
	 *   [ '&' or '|' or '^' or '!', cond1, cond2, ... ]
	 * where cond1, cond2, ... are themselves conditions; *OR*
	 *   APCOND_EMAILCONFIRMED, *OR*
	 *   [ APCOND_EMAILCONFIRMED ], *OR*
	 *   [ APCOND_EDITCOUNT, number of edits ], *OR*
	 *   [ APCOND_AGE, seconds since registration ], *OR*
	 *   similar constructs defined by extensions.
	 * This function evaluates the former type recursively, and passes off to
	 * checkCondition for evaluation of the latter type.
	 *
	 * If you change the logic of this method, please update
	 * ApiQuerySiteinfo::appendAutoPromote(), as it depends on this method.
	 *
	 * @param mixed $cond A condition, possibly containing other conditions
	 * @param User $user The user to check the conditions against
	 *
	 * @return bool Whether the condition is true
	 */
	private function recCheckCondition( $cond, User $user ): bool {
		if ( is_array( $cond ) && count( $cond ) >= 2 && in_array( $cond[0], self::VALID_OPS ) ) {
			// Recursive condition
			if ( $cond[0] == '&' ) { // AND (all conds pass)
				foreach ( array_slice( $cond, 1 ) as $subcond ) {
					if ( !$this->recCheckCondition( $subcond, $user ) ) {
						return false;
					}
				}

				return true;
			} elseif ( $cond[0] == '|' ) { // OR (at least one cond passes)
				foreach ( array_slice( $cond, 1 ) as $subcond ) {
					if ( $this->recCheckCondition( $subcond, $user ) ) {
						return true;
					}
				}

				return false;
			} elseif ( $cond[0] == '^' ) { // XOR (exactly one cond passes)
				if ( count( $cond ) > 3 ) {
					$this->logger->warning(
						'recCheckCondition() given XOR ("^") condition on three or more conditions.' .
						' Check your $wgAutopromote and $wgAutopromoteOnce settings.'
					);
				}
				return $this->recCheckCondition( $cond[1], $user )
					xor $this->recCheckCondition( $cond[2], $user );
			} elseif ( $cond[0] == '!' ) { // NOT (no conds pass)
				foreach ( array_slice( $cond, 1 ) as $subcond ) {
					if ( $this->recCheckCondition( $subcond, $user ) ) {
						return false;
					}
				}

				return true;
			}
		}
		// If we got here, the array presumably does not contain other conditions;
		// it's not recursive. Pass it off to checkCondition.
		if ( !is_array( $cond ) ) {
			$cond = [ $cond ];
		}

		return $this->checkCondition( $cond, $user );
	}

	/**
	 * As recCheckCondition, but *not* recursive.  The only valid conditions
	 * are those whose first element is one of APCOND_* defined in Defines.php.
	 * Other types will throw an exception if no extension evaluates them.
	 *
	 * @param array $cond A condition, which must not contain other conditions
	 * @param User $user The user to check the condition against
	 * @return bool Whether the condition is true for the user
	 * @throws InvalidArgumentException if autopromote condition was not recognized.
	 * @throws LogicException if APCOND_BLOCKED is checked again before returning a result.
	 */
	private function checkCondition( array $cond, User $user ): bool {
		if ( count( $cond ) < 1 ) {
			return false;
		}

		switch ( $cond[0] ) {
			case APCOND_EMAILCONFIRMED:
				if ( Sanitizer::validateEmail( $user->getEmail() ) ) {
					if ( $this->options->get( MainConfigNames::EmailAuthentication ) ) {
						return (bool)$user->getEmailAuthenticationTimestamp();
					} else {
						return true;
					}
				}
				return false;
			case APCOND_EDITCOUNT:
				$reqEditCount = $cond[1] ?? $this->options->get( MainConfigNames::AutoConfirmCount );

				// T157718: Avoid edit count lookup if specified edit count is 0 or invalid
				if ( $reqEditCount <= 0 ) {
					return true;
				}
				return (int)$this->userEditTracker->getUserEditCount( $user ) >= $reqEditCount;
			case APCOND_AGE:
				$reqAge = $cond[1] ?? $this->options->get( MainConfigNames::AutoConfirmAge );
				$age = time() - (int)wfTimestampOrNull( TS_UNIX, $user->getRegistration() );
				return $age >= $reqAge;
			case APCOND_AGE_FROM_EDIT:
				$age = time() - (int)wfTimestampOrNull(
					TS_UNIX, $this->userEditTracker->getFirstEditTimestamp( $user ) );
				return $age >= $cond[1];
			case APCOND_INGROUPS:
				$groups = array_slice( $cond, 1 );
				return count( array_intersect( $groups, $this->getUserGroups( $user ) ) ) == count( $groups );
			case APCOND_ISIP:
				return $cond[1] == $user->getRequest()->getIP();
			case APCOND_IPINRANGE:
				return IPUtils::isInRange( $user->getRequest()->getIP(), $cond[1] );
			case APCOND_BLOCKED:
				// Because checking for ipblock-exempt leads back to here (thus infinite recursion),
				// we if we've been here before for this user without having returned a value.
				// See T270145 and T349608
				$userKey = $this->getCacheKey( $user );
				if ( $this->recursionMap[$userKey] ?? false ) {
					throw new LogicException(
						"Unexpected recursion! APCOND_BLOCKED is being checked during" .
						" an existing APCOND_BLOCKED check for \"{$user->getName()}\"!"
					);
				}
				$this->recursionMap[$userKey] = true;
				// Setting the second parameter here to true prevents us from getting back here
				// during standard MediaWiki core behavior
				$block = $user->getBlock( IDBAccessObject::READ_LATEST, true );
				$this->recursionMap[$userKey] = false;

				return $block && $block->isSitewide();
			case APCOND_ISBOT:
				return in_array( 'bot', $this->groupPermissionsLookup
					->getGroupPermissions( $this->getUserGroups( $user ) ) );
			default:
				$result = null;
				$this->hookRunner->onAutopromoteCondition( $cond[0],
					// @phan-suppress-next-line PhanTypeMismatchArgument Type mismatch on pass-by-ref args
					array_slice( $cond, 1 ), $user, $result );
				if ( $result === null ) {
					throw new InvalidArgumentException(
						"Unrecognized condition {$cond[0]} for autopromotion!"
					);
				}

				return (bool)$result;
		}
	}

	/**
	 * Add the user to the given group. This takes immediate effect.
	 * If the user is already in the group, the expiry time will be updated to the new
	 * expiry time. (If $expiry is omitted or null, the membership will be altered to
	 * never expire.)
	 *
	 * @param UserIdentity $user
	 * @param string $group Name of the group to add
	 * @param string|null $expiry Optional expiry timestamp in any format acceptable to
	 *   wfTimestamp(), or null if the group assignment should not expire
	 * @param bool $allowUpdate Whether to perform "upsert" instead of INSERT
	 *
	 * @throws InvalidArgumentException
	 * @return bool
	 */
	public function addUserToGroup(
		UserIdentity $user,
		string $group,
		?string $expiry = null,
		bool $allowUpdate = false
	): bool {
		$user->assertWiki( $this->wikiId );
		if ( $this->readOnlyMode->isReadOnly( $this->wikiId ) ) {
			return false;
		}

		$isTemp = $this->tempUserConfig->isTempName( $user->getName() );
		if ( !$user->isRegistered() ) {
			throw new InvalidArgumentException(
				'UserGroupManager::addUserToGroup() needs a positive user ID. ' .
				'Perhaps addUserToGroup() was called before the user was added to the database.'
			);
		}
		if ( $isTemp ) {
			throw new InvalidArgumentException(
				'UserGroupManager::addUserToGroup() cannot be called on a temporary user.'
			);
		}

		if ( $expiry ) {
			$expiry = wfTimestamp( TS_MW, $expiry );
		}

		// TODO: Deprecate passing out user object in the hook by introducing
		// an alternative hook
		if ( $this->hookContainer->isRegistered( 'UserAddGroup' ) ) {
			$userObj = User::newFromIdentity( $user );
			$userObj->load();
			if ( !$this->hookRunner->onUserAddGroup( $userObj, $group, $expiry ) ) {
				return false;
			}
		}

		$oldUgms = $this->getUserGroupMemberships( $user, IDBAccessObject::READ_LATEST );
		$dbw = $this->dbProvider->getPrimaryDatabase( $this->wikiId );

		$dbw->startAtomic( __METHOD__ );
		$dbw->newInsertQueryBuilder()
			->insertInto( 'user_groups' )
			->ignore()
			->row( [
				'ug_user' => $user->getId( $this->wikiId ),
				'ug_group' => $group,
				'ug_expiry' => $expiry ? $dbw->timestamp( $expiry ) : null,
			] )
			->caller( __METHOD__ )->execute();

		$affected = $dbw->affectedRows();
		if ( !$affected ) {
			// Conflicting row already exists; it should be overridden if it is either expired
			// or if $allowUpdate is true and the current row is different than the loaded row.
			$conds = [
				'ug_user' => $user->getId( $this->wikiId ),
				'ug_group' => $group
			];
			if ( $allowUpdate ) {
				// Update the current row if its expiry does not match that of the loaded row
				$conds[] = $expiry
					? $dbw->expr( 'ug_expiry', '=', null )
						->or( 'ug_expiry', '!=', $dbw->timestamp( $expiry ) )
					: $dbw->expr( 'ug_expiry', '!=', null );
			} else {
				// Update the current row if it is expired
				$conds[] = $dbw->expr( 'ug_expiry', '<', $dbw->timestamp() );
			}
			$dbw->newUpdateQueryBuilder()
				->update( 'user_groups' )
				->set( [ 'ug_expiry' => $expiry ? $dbw->timestamp( $expiry ) : null ] )
				->where( $conds )
				->caller( __METHOD__ )->execute();
			$affected = $dbw->affectedRows();
		}
		$dbw->endAtomic( __METHOD__ );

		// Purge old, expired memberships from the DB
		DeferredUpdates::addCallableUpdate( function ( $fname ) {
			$dbr = $this->dbProvider->getReplicaDatabase( $this->wikiId );
			$hasExpiredRow = (bool)$dbr->newSelectQueryBuilder()
				->select( '1' )
				->from( 'user_groups' )
				->where( [ $dbr->expr( 'ug_expiry', '<', $dbr->timestamp() ) ] )
				->caller( $fname )
				->fetchField();
			if ( $hasExpiredRow ) {
				$this->jobQueueGroup->push( new UserGroupExpiryJob( [] ) );
			}
		} );

		if ( $affected > 0 ) {
			$oldUgms[$group] = new UserGroupMembership( $user->getId( $this->wikiId ), $group, $expiry );
			if ( !$oldUgms[$group]->isExpired() ) {
				$this->setCache(
					$this->getCacheKey( $user ),
					self::CACHE_MEMBERSHIP,
					$oldUgms,
					IDBAccessObject::READ_LATEST
				);
				$this->clearUserCacheForKind( $user, self::CACHE_EFFECTIVE );
			}
			foreach ( $this->clearCacheCallbacks as $callback ) {
				$callback( $user );
			}
			return true;
		}
		return false;
	}
